> * XML-RPC for JAVA.
> We have the problem which is not terminated normally the operation of
> WebServer
> service.(shutdown method)
> This was grasped by the threadpool causing by the reason why the threadpool
> is
> not initialized.
> The problem we are about a version 1.0.
> We appended WebServer.java file which is modified to the temporary.
